Watermark Grille appears in inspection records nine times, starting in 2022. Watermark Grille was last inspected on Mar 9, 2026. Medium risk typically reflects a handful of issues that inspectors wrote up but didn't deem critical.

Things are looking better lately, with recent visits averaging around five violations compared to roughly nine violations earlier on.

The most common issue across all inspections has been “raw animal food stored over/not properly separated”, showing up four times.

That's lower than the typical Naples restaurant, which scores around 81. The full record sits in fairly typical territory for a working restaurant.
